    The Jeanneau Yachts 58 is a recreational keelboat, built predominantly of fiberglass, with wood trim.It has a fractional sloop rig, with a keel-stepped mast, three sets of swept spreaders and aluminum spars with discontinuous Dyform rigging.

    On March 6, 2012, Yamaha announced it had sold Century Boats back to an American company, Allcraft Marine, based at Dawson Drive, Dade City, Florida. Most assets with the exception of the Panama City plant were included in the sale. To continue Century Boat's history and quality construction, the new owners updated the firm's boats.

    Moody's origins date back to the 19th century. In 1827, the boat builder John Moody founded a shipyard company in Swanwick on the banks of river Hamble, which dealt in particular with the repair and overhaul of fishing boats. [1] When John Moody died in 1880, he left the business to his son Alexander, who also started to build small dinghies. [1]

    A Streaker is a type of sailing dinghy designed in 1975 by Jack Holt. [3] It is a light (minimum weight only 48 kg) one-person boat with a uni-rig stayed sail plan.It is sailed mainly in Britain and the Philippines, and over 2200 have been built.
